A panel of vaccine advisers, selected by Robert F. Kennedy Jr., wrapped up a two-day meeting with contentious discussions about flu vaccines. They voted to limit certain vaccines, citing concerns over a controversial preservative despite evidence of its safety. The chaotic nature of the meeting has raised eyebrows and sparked debate among healthcare professionals about vaccine safety and access. The implications of their decisions echo throughout the public health landscape.

Controversy in Vaccine Advisory Panel

  • Robert F. Kennedy Jr. replaced the entire vaccine advisory panel with handpicked members, some known for spreading COVID vaccine misinformation.
  • This has made the advisory committee unusually high profile and controversial.

Revisiting Vaccine Safety

  • The new committee plans to reevaluate the childhood vaccine schedule and review vaccines not assessed in over seven years.
  • This signals a revisit of vaccine safety questions that had been previously settled.

Risks of Reopening Vaccine Safety Debates

  • Experts worry the committee is reopening settled debates on vaccine safety, an issue that critics have long exploited.
  • This could undermine public trust in vaccines and policy stability.
